Crunch test for new McLaren

McLaren are planning to use their new car at next month's French Grand Prix - but only if it comes through a test at Jerez in Spain next week.

McLaren boss Martin Whitmarsh said the MP4-19B would only be raced in France if it has no problems at the test.

"We are hoping Jerez will be a successful test, which we believe it will be," said Whitmarsh.

"If it is, we will bring the car to the French Grand Prix, although we will be driven by the performance at the test."

The team have had a disappointing start to the season and are sixth in the constructors' championship with just 12 points.

And, although they had an encouraging test of the 19B at Silverstone, Whitmarsh will not say how the car may change their fortunes.

"We're being cautiously optimistic on this occasion," he said.

"But we have to make sure that rather than knee-jerk into bringing a car to the circuit before it is properly developed, we do the right amount of work on the test track.
